Fire sprinkler systems are an essential component of modern fire protection, playing a important role in reducing fire damage, preventing injuries, and saving lives. While public perception often focuses on the work of firefighters in suppressing fires, automatic fire sprinklers act as the first line of defense, containing fires before they can escalate into catastrophic events. This blog post highlights several recent incidents where fire sprinkler systems successfully prevented major damage and protected building occupants.


How Fire Sprinklers Work


Fire sprinkler systems operate through a simple yet effective mechanism. When a fire ignites and generates heat, the nearest sprinkler head activates once the temperature reaches a predetermined threshold, releasing water to suppress the fire. Contrary to common misconceptions, only the sprinkler heads in the affected area activate—preventing unnecessary water damage.


Recent Fire Sprinkler Saves


Six people rescued from Somerville hotel fire


Location: Somerville, Massachusetts, USA


Summary:


On February 6, 2025, firefighters responded to a fire at a Holiday Inn in Somerville. The fire originated on the ninth floor and triggered the building's fire sprinkler system, successfully containing the fire to the room of origin. Heavy smoke filled the hallways, significantly impairing visibility and leading to the rescue of six guests. Firefighters used infrared cameras to locate victims trapped by the smoke. Two individuals were transported to a hospital for smoke inhalation treatment. The hotel experienced significant water and smoke damage, and the cause of the fire remains under investigation.

Austin Fire Department swiftly extinguishes apartment kitchen fire with sprinkler system


Location: Austin, Texas, USA


Summary:


On February 9, 2025, the Austin Fire Department responded to a kitchen fire on the fourth floor of an apartment building at 809 S Lamar Blvd. The building's sprinkler system activated promptly, effectively extinguishing the fire. One civilian was injured and received medical attention from Austin EMS. Fire crews conducted assessments of adjacent apartments to check for water damage resulting from sprinkler activation. The quick activation of the fire sprinkler system significantly minimized property damage and prevented the fire from spreading.

DoubleTree Hotel fire contained by sprinkler system


Location: Grand Junction, Colorado, USA


Summary:


On February 10, 2025, Grand Junction Fire Department responded to a fire on the seventh floor of the DoubleTree Hotel on Horizon Drive. Heavy smoke was encountered upon arrival; however, the hotel's sprinkler system had already extinguished the fire within the room of origin, preventing further spread. Guests evacuated safely before firefighters arrived. Crews ventilated the hotel to clear smoke, and no injuries were reported. The fire department emphasized the effectiveness of sprinkler systems in preventing larger, potentially deadly fires and protecting property.

​Air fryer fire caused by online cleaning hack


Location: Bournemouth, Dorset, United Kingdom


Summary:


On February 15, 2025, Dorset & Wiltshire Fire and Rescue responded to a kitchen fire caused by an air fryer in Bournemouth. The incident occurred after an occupant followed an online cleaning tip, leading to the appliance igniting. The building's sprinkler system successfully extinguished the fire before firefighters arrived. The service emphasized the importance of adhering strictly to manufacturer instructions for appliance cleaning and maintenance. No injuries were reported.



E-bike battery blamed for Ithaca apartment fire


Location: Ithaca, New York, USA


Summary:


On February 10, 2025, Ithaca Fire Rescue responded to a fire in an apartment building caused by an exploding e-bike battery. The sprinkler system activated, extinguishing the fire quickly and preventing further spread. Three residents safely evacuated, with no reported injuries. Smoke and water damage displaced the occupants, who were assisted by the Red Cross. Officials emphasized lithium-ion battery safety, recommending only batteries certified by UL or ETL, and advised against charging batteries in unsafe locations like hallways or stairwells.

Fire at Centennial Senior Living Center Called Suspicious


Location: Centennial, Colorado, USA


Summary:


On February 6, 2025, a suspicious fire broke out at Centennial Crossings Senior Living Center in a fourth-floor unit. The fire activated the building's sprinkler system, effectively controlling and quickly extinguishing the fire. Although no injuries occurred, one resident was displaced due to the fire, and two others were temporarily displaced due to water damage. One individual has been arrested and faces potential arson charges. This incident highlights the sprinkler system’s critical role in safeguarding vulnerable populations, such as seniors in residential care settings.

Fire at Indiana University's Read Hall Leaves Sprinkler Damage


Location: Bloomington, Indiana, USA


Summary:


On February 13, 2025, Indiana University's Read Hall dormitory experienced a fire triggered by an electrical issue in an unoccupied room. The building’s sprinkler system activated, quickly extinguishing the fire before firefighters arrived. While no injuries were reported, all residents evacuated temporarily, and a few were rehoused due to water damage from sprinkler activation. The swift sprinkler response prevented more significant property damage and potential injury, underscoring the importance of well-maintained automatic fire suppression systems in residential educational facilities.

Fire at The Royal


Location: Picton, Ontario, Canada


Summary:


On February 11, 2025, a fire broke out at The Royal Hotel in Picton, Ontario, originating in a basement laundry area. The hotel’s sprinkler system promptly activated, extinguishing the fire before the arrival of Prince Edward County firefighters. The building was evacuated safely, although one individual was transported to the hospital for smoke inhalation and later released. The hotel's emergency preparedness training, including regular drills and staff training, was praised for its effectiveness. Estimated water and smoke damage costs were around $80,000 CAD. The incident highlights the critical role of automatic sprinkler systems and emergency training in hospitality settings.

Fire in Senior Complex Displaces Three People in Riverside


Location: Riverside, California, USA


Summary:


On February 1, 2025, the Riverside Fire Department responded to a fire at a senior residential complex in the Oasis Senior Apartments on 14th Street. The fire occurred in a bathroom and was extinguished by the building’s automatic sprinkler system, limiting damage to the apartment involved. Although there were no injuries, three residents were displaced due to the water damage resulting from sprinkler activation. This incident emphasizes the effectiveness of sprinkler systems in minimizing fire spread and property loss in senior residential settings, which house vulnerable populations.

Firefighters Extinguish Early Morning Basement Fire at Spa in Westfield


Location: Westfield, New Jersey, USA


Summary:


On February 8, 2025, Westfield firefighters responded to a basement fire at the On The Side Day Spa. Upon arrival, crews observed smoke inside the building and located a fire in the basement, already extinguished by the activation of the facility’s sprinkler system. No injuries were reported, and the building was safely handed back to the owners after thorough inspections and ventilation efforts. The incident demonstrates the important role of sprinklers in commercial occupancies, significantly limiting property loss and preventing injury.

Huge Amazon warehouse in Clay remains closed due to fire damage, sprinkler repairs


Location: Clay, New York, USA


Summary:


On February 13, 2025, a fire broke out at the Amazon warehouse in Clay, New York, which employs over 3,000 people. The building's sprinkler system activated, successfully containing the fire. However, significant water damage occurred on the second and third floors, forcing the facility to remain closed until sprinkler repairs could be completed. The rapid activation of sprinklers prevented extensive damage, ensured occupant safety with no injuries reported, and underscored the importance of operational fire suppression systems in large commercial facilities.

Kitchen fire displaces 9 in Conway


Location: Conway, South Carolina, USA


Summary:


On February 1, 2025, Horry County Fire Rescue responded to a small kitchen fire at a multi-unit residence on Bog Drive in Conway. The fire triggered the sprinkler system, which effectively controlled the fire. Although there were no injuries, the water from the sprinkler activation caused electrical damage affecting multiple residential units. Consequently, nine people were displaced and assisted by the American Red Cross. This incident illustrates how sprinklers mitigate fire damage and highlights the need for readiness to address subsequent water and electrical hazards.

Marlborough Fire Department responds to house fire


Location: Marlborough, Massachusetts, USA


Summary:


On February 8, 2025, Marlborough firefighters responded to a fire alarm activation at Dumais Properties, a rooming house at 34 Central Street. Upon arrival, firefighters found an active fire contained by the building’s sprinkler system. The sprinkler system, mandated by Massachusetts law for rooming houses, effectively limited the fire to the room of origin. Fire crews quickly extinguished the remaining flames. There was some water damage to lower units. The cause remains under investigation, emphasizing the crucial role of sprinklers in multi-occupant residential buildings.

MD State Fire Marshal Investigating Fire in Cell at ECI in Westover


Location: Westover, Maryland, USA


Summary:


On February 3, 2025, a fire broke out in an unoccupied cell at the Eastern Correctional Institution in Westover. The fire originated in a cardboard box containing clothes and paperwork. The facility’s sprinkler system activated, successfully suppressing the fire. Although no injuries occurred, the cell became unusable pending repairs, with damage estimated at $1,000. This event underscores the importance of sprinkler protection in institutional occupancies for limiting damage and ensuring rapid fire containment.

New Albany, Myrtle firefighters doused Diversity Vuteq fire


Location: New Albany, Mississippi, USA


Summary:


On February 1, 2025, New Albany and Myrtle firefighters responded to an early morning automatic sprinkler activation at Diversity Vuteq on Munsford Drive. The facility’s fire pump and sprinkler system successfully isolated the fire to one machine until firefighters extinguished the remaining fire. Significant smoke filled the building, requiring ventilation by fire crews in collaboration with facility maintenance. No injuries were reported. The event highlights the critical role sprinkler systems play in industrial occupancies by containing fires and reducing overall damage.

Smoking Materials Spark Apartment Fire In Elkridge


Location: Elkridge, Maryland, USA


Summary:


On February 12, 2025, firefighters from Howard County responded to a small apartment fire on Robinson Jefferson Drive caused by improperly extinguished smoking materials. The fire triggered the activation of the building's sprinkler system, which effectively contained the fire. No injuries were reported. Fire officials emphasized the importance of proper disposal of smoking materials and recommended using ashtrays or buckets filled with sand. This incident reinforces the critical role sprinklers play in preventing fires from spreading within multifamily residential occupancies.

Sprinkler successfully suppresses Fleet flat fire


Location: Fleet, Hampshire, United Kingdom


Summary:


Firefighters responded to a residential flat fire in Fleet, Hampshire, UK, on February 2, 2025. A small fire activated the building's sprinkler system, effectively suppressing the fire and limiting damage to the area of origin. Additionally, a closed fire door prevented smoke from spreading to other parts of the building. Although no injuries were reported, water damage occurred, and fire crews isolated water and power supplies and ventilated the premises. Firefighters also provided fire safety information to residents. This incident highlights the effectiveness of combined passive and active fire protection measures, including sprinklers and fire doors, in residential buildings.



Two displaced after fire breaks out at DC apartment


Location: Washington, D.C., USA


Summary:


On February 7, 2025, firefighters responded to a fire at an apartment building on M Street NE, Washington, D.C. The fire, which displaced two occupants, was quickly contained due to the activation of the building’s sprinkler system. The occupants evacuated safely without injury. Fire investigators continue to look into the cause of the fire. The incident reinforces the important role of fire sprinklers in multifamily residential properties, significantly limiting potential damage and protecting residents.

These recent incidents highlight how fire sprinklers serve as an indispensable fire protection measure in various occupancies, from hotels and multifamily residential buildings to institutional and commercial facilities. While firefighters remain critical responders, sprinklers provide immediate suppression, significantly reducing fire impact before help arrives. The continued advocacy for fire sprinkler installation in new and existing buildings will enhance fire safety and protect lives across communities.
